
This is my secret weapon for crushing sweet cravings: unbelievably delicious No-Bake Cookie Balls that taste just like raw cookie dough but are secretly packed with protein. This easy energy ball recipe takes just 15 minutes and a handful of wholesome ingredients to create the perfect healthy, filling snack. Forget turning on the oven—these protein balls are your new go-to for a quick pre-workout boost or a satisfying guilt-free dessert.
I'll be honest, my journey to this recipe wasn't perfect. My first few batches were either too dry or had a gritty texture. But I discovered the game-changer: blending the oats into a fine flour first. This one simple step transforms the texture from a standard oat ball into a smooth, decadent, and authentic no-bake cookie dough experience.

Why You'll Be Obsessed With This Recipe
- Tastes Like a Treat: Seriously, they taste just like indulgent cookie dough, satisfying your sweet tooth the healthy way.
- Ready in 15 Minutes: No oven, no complicated steps. Just mix, roll, and chill!
- Packed with Protein: With 8-10 grams of protein per serving, these are the ultimate filling snacks to keep you energized.
- Completely Customizable: Easily make them vegan, gluten-free, or nut-free. See my tips below!
- Perfect for Meal Prep: Make a batch on Sunday and have healthy protein snacks ready for the entire week.

Ingredients You'll Need
Creating these healthy protein desserts is all about simple, high-quality ingredients. Here’s what you’ll need to make the magic happen:
- Oats: Use rolled or quick oats. We'll blend them into a fine flour for that perfect cookie dough texture. Use certified gluten-free if needed.
- Protein Powder: A good quality vanilla protein powder (whey or plant-based) is key. It adds sweetness and a major protein boost.
- Almond Butter: Creamy almond butter provides healthy fats and helps bind everything together. Peanut or cashew butter also works great!
- Natural Sweetener: I use pure maple syrup, but honey is an excellent substitute.
- Dark Chocolate Chips: Because what’s cookie dough without chocolate? Use mini chips for better distribution.
- Vanilla Extract: This is crucial for that classic, warm cookie dough flavor. Don't skip it!
- Pinch of Sea Salt: A tiny bit of salt enhances all the other flavors.
How to Make No-Bake Cookie Balls (Step-by-Step)

This simple process will give you perfect protein cookie dough every time.
- Make Oat Flour: Place the oats in a blender or food processor and pulse until they form a fine, flour-like consistency. This is my non-negotiable step for the best texture!
- Combine Dry Ingredients: In a large mixing bowl, whisk together the oat flour, protein powder, and sea salt until well combined.
- Mix in Wet Ingredients: Add the almond butter, maple syrup, and vanilla extract to the bowl. Stir with a spatula until a thick, slightly sticky dough forms. When you first mix, it might seem dry, but keep working it—the dough will come together. If it's still too crumbly, add a teaspoon of milk (dairy or non-dairy) until it's pliable.
- Add Chocolate Chips: Gently fold in the dark chocolate chips until they are evenly distributed throughout the dough.
- Roll the Balls: Scoop about a tablespoon of the mixture and roll it firmly between your palms to form a smooth ball. Place it on a parchment-lined plate or baking sheet. Repeat until all the dough is used.
- Chill and Set: For the best flavor and texture, refrigerate the protein balls for at least 30 minutes. This helps them firm up and allows the flavors to meld together.
Tips for Perfect Protein Balls
- Don't Over-mix: Mix just until the dough comes together. Over-mixing can make the balls tough.
- Adjust Consistency: All protein powders and nut butters are different. If your dough is too wet, add another tablespoon of oat flour. If it’s too dry, add a tiny splash of milk or water.
- Use Room Temperature Nut Butter: Softer, slightly runny nut butter is much easier to mix than the hard stuff at the bottom of the jar.
- Wet Your Hands: If the dough is sticking to your hands while rolling, lightly dampen them with water.
Variations and Customizations
This energy ball recipe is incredibly versatile. Here are a few of my favorite ways to change it up:
- Nut-Free: Swap the almond butter for sunflower seed butter or tahini.
- Vegan: Ensure you're using a plant-based protein powder and maple syrup (not honey).
- Extra Fiber: Mix in a tablespoon of chia seeds or ground flaxseed.
- Different Flavors: Try adding a teaspoon of cinnamon, a handful of shredded coconut, or swapping the chocolate chips for chopped nuts or dried cranberries.
Storage Instructions
Store your No-Bake Cookie Balls in an airtight container in the refrigerator for up to 2 weeks. They become firmer in the fridge, which I personally love!
For longer storage, they freeze beautifully. Place them in a single layer in a freezer-safe bag or container. They will last for up to 3 months. You can enjoy them straight from the freezer for a firmer, colder treat or let them thaw for a few minutes.
Frequently Asked Questions (FAQ)
Can I freeze these protein balls?
Absolutely! These are perfect for freezing. Store them in an airtight, freezer-safe container or bag for up to 3 months. They are delicious straight from the freezer or you can let them thaw for 5-10 minutes.
What is a good substitute for almond butter?
You can use any nut or seed butter you like! Creamy peanut butter, cashew butter, sunflower seed butter (for a nut-free option), or tahini all work well. The flavor profile will change slightly with each one.
My mixture is too dry/crumbly. What should I do?
This is a common issue and very easy to fix! The absorbency of protein powders and oats can vary. Simply add a liquid, one teaspoon at a time, until the dough comes together. You can use milk (any kind), water, or a little extra maple syrup.
What kind of protein powder works best?
I recommend a vanilla-flavored whey or plant-based protein powder, as it complements the cookie dough flavor. However, unflavored or chocolate protein powder would also be delicious! Just be aware that different powders have different sweetness levels and absorbency.

The Ultimate No-Bake Cookie Balls (High-Protein Recipe)
Ingredients
- 1 cup blended oats use rolled or quick oats
- 1/2 cup protein powder whey or your favorite plant-based variety
- 1/2 cup almond butter or any nut or seed butter
- 1/4 cup honey or substitute with maple syrup
- 1/4 cup dark chocolate chips
- 1 teaspoon vanilla extract
- pinch sea salt optional
Instructions
- Combine the blended oats, protein powder, and optional sea salt in a large mixing bowl. Stir to mix the dry ingredients thoroughly.
- Add the almond butter, honey or maple syrup, and vanilla extract to the bowl. Mix well until a sticky, consistent dough forms. If the mixture appears too dry, add a tablespoon of milk at a time until it becomes pliable.
- Gently fold in the dark chocolate chips, ensuring they are evenly distributed throughout the cookie dough mixture.
- Scoop approximately one tablespoon of the dough and roll it between your palms to form a smooth, bite-sized ball. Repeat this process until all the dough has been used.
- Arrange the no-bake cookie balls on a tray lined with parchment paper and transfer to the refrigerator to chill for at least 30 minutes. This allows them to firm up perfectly.
Equipment
- Large Mixing Bowl
- Parchment paper

